Borrowing a vehicle before your driving test isn’t just a temporary fix—it’s a proven method of building confidence and familiarity. By spending time behind the wheel with professional guidance, new drivers gain realistic exposure to vehicle handling, traffic rules, and road responsibilities. This experiential learning deepens understanding far beyond classroom instruction, enabling smoother test performance and quicker comfort behind the wheel.
